gitui features and specs

  • User Friendly Interface
    GitUI provides a terminal-based user interface that is intuitive and visually appealing, making it easier for users to navigate and manage their git repositories without needing to use complex command line commands.
  • Performance
    GitUI is known for its high performance and responsiveness, which is particularly beneficial in handling large repositories efficiently compared to other GUI-based git clients.
  • Cross-Platform
    Being a terminal application written in Rust, GitUI is cross-platform and can run on various operating systems, including Windows, MacOS, and Linux, providing flexibility in development environments.
  • Lightweight
    GitUI is lightweight and has minimal dependencies, making it faster to launch and reducing system resource usage compared to more feature-heavy graphical clients.
  • Customization
    The application allows customization of key bindings and other settings, which is handy for tailoring the interface and controls to better fit personal workflows and preferences.

Possible disadvantages of gitui

  • Limited Features
    Compared to other full-fledged GUI applications, GitUI might lack some advanced features available in tools like SourceTree or GitKraken, which might be a limitation for users needing more comprehensive git management capabilities.
  • Learning Curve
    Despite its user-friendly interface, users new to terminal applications might experience a learning curve in understanding how to use GitUI effectively, especially if they are used to more traditional GUIs.
  • Dependency on Rust
    Since it's a Rust application, users might need to have Rust installed or use additional steps for installation in some environments, which could be a barrier for those who are not familiar with command line setups.
  • Terminal Dependency
    GitUI requires a terminal to operate, which might not be ideal for users who prefer graphical applications and could be a downside for those not accustomed to terminal-based interactions.
